Town of Kirkland Lake
Manager of Economic Development and Tourism
Full-Time / Non-Union
Position Overview:
- Under the direction of the Chief Administrative Officer (CAO), the Manager of Economic Development and Tourism is responsible for leading and delivering on the implementation of economic development plans, strategies, and initiatives to support a resilient, progressive, and welcoming Municipality. This individual will also be responsible for managing the Town of Kirkland Lake’s new Tourism Development Corporation. Full job description available by contacting Human Resources at Stephanie.dell@tkl.ca
- Hours of work: 35 hours per week
- Compensation: $ 97,676.80 to $ 114,275.20 per annum (to commensurate with experience)
- Employee Perks: Excellent benefits package, pension plan, access to an EFAP, reduced rate for memberships at the multi purpose Joe Mavrinac Community Complex
Minimum Qualifications:
- Post-secondary degree in Business Administration, Economic Development, Marketing, Urban and Regional Planning, Public Administration, or other related discipline.
- Certified Economic Developer (i.e., Ec.D or CEcD) from the Economic Developers Association of Canada or the International Economic Development Council, or equivalent, is considered an asset.
- Past experience working in a Municipal or related environment is considered an asset.
